The National Day of Prayer occurs every year on the first Thursday in May. Established by a joint resolution of Congress in 1952, “The President shall issue each year a proclamation designating the first Thursday in May as a National Day of Prayer on which the people of the United States may turn to God in prayer and meditation at churches, in groups, and as individuals.” As our nation struggles with foreign and domestic threats, economic insecurity, cultural tensions, and continual challenges to basic constitutional rights, millions will take time out of their daily schedules to intercede on behalf of their communities, their nation, and their leaders.
